๐Ÿšจ The Anatomy of a Viral Ad: How They Hook You

Let's deconstruct the common tropes. The typical "Last Z" ad follows a precise psychological blueprint:

  • The "Impossible Choice": A hero surrounded, two paths flash on screen. The ad implies your decision changes everything. In reality, most early-game choices are linear. However, later in the Capital Clash mode, strategic pathing becomes crucial.
  • The "Fake Gameplay": Hyper-smooth, scripted sequences showing one-hit kills on massive bosses. The actual Last Z Survival Shooter combat is more tactical, reliant on hero skills, weapon upgrades, and squad synergy.
  • The "Mystery Box" Tease: "Unlock this ULTIMATE hero for FREE!" ads often point towards premium or grind-intensive heroes like the Phantom Reaper. Our data shows it takes an average of 42 hours of focused play to unlock him F2P โ€“ a fact the ads conveniently omit.

๐ŸŽฎ The Real Last Z Experience: Beyond the Hype

Forget the ads. Here's what truly defines the Last Z Survival Shooter experience for its dedicated community:

1. The Strategic Core: It's a Thinking Player's Shooter

Unlike the mindless horde-slaying depicted, success demands strategy. Hero selection countering specific zombie types, managing cooldowns during Canyon Clash events, and resource allocation for base defense are key. Our interview with top-ranked player "SilentStalkerIN" revealed: "The ads show a hack-and-slash. The game is a chess match with bullets. You lose if you don't plan your loadout before entering a Canyon Clash."

2. The Meta Evolution: A Living, Breathing Game

The ads are static; the game is not. Every major update shifts the hero tier list. The recent v2.3.1 patch nerfed the overused "Titan Breaker" but buffed underrated support heroes, completely changing team compositions in high-level Capital Clash. Keeping up requires reading between the lines of patch notes, not ad copy.

๐Ÿ’ก Pro-Tip Straight from the Devs (Anonymous Interview):

"The 'easy win' shown in ads is usually a max-level hero with perfect gear. New players should focus on mastering one hero class first. Complete the daily 'Survivor Log' missionsโ€”they give resources most ignore but are critical for mid-game progression. And for the love of all things holy, don't spend your first 500 gems on a loot box; buy the permanent 'Resource Boost' from the shop."
